excel 表怎么把不全的数字补回来

excel 表怎么把不全的数字补回来

在Excel表格中,如何将不全的数字补回来?:使用文本函数、使用查找和替换功能、使用自定义格式。这些方法可以帮助你快速有效地补全不全的数字。使用文本函数是其中最常见且功能强大的方法。通过在Excel中使用文本函数如TEXT、RIGHT、LEFT等,你可以精确地控制数字的格式,使其符合你的需求。以下将详细介绍这些方法,并提供具体的操作步骤和示例。

一、使用文本函数

文本函数是Excel中非常强大的工具,可以帮助你格式化和处理文本和数字。以下是几个常用的文本函数及其在补全数字中的应用。

1、使用TEXT函数

TEXT函数可以将数字格式化为指定的文本格式。假设你有一个不全的数字,需要补全到固定的长度,可以使用TEXT函数来实现。

示例:

=TEXT(A1, "00000")

这将把A1单元格中的数字格式化为五位数,不足的部分用零补全。

2、使用RIGHT和LEFT函数

RIGHT和LEFT函数可以从字符串中提取指定数量的字符。如果你需要在数字前面补零,可以结合这两个函数使用。

示例:

=RIGHT("00000" & A1, 5)

这将把A1单元格中的数字补全到五位数,不足的部分用零补全。

二、使用查找和替换功能

Excel的查找和替换功能也可以用于补全不全的数字。这种方法适用于简单的数字补全操作。

1、查找和替换特定字符

如果你的数字中缺少特定的字符,例如前导零,可以使用查找和替换功能来补全。

步骤:

  1. 按下Ctrl + H打开查找和替换对话框。
  2. 在“查找内容”框中输入要查找的字符或模式。
  3. 在“替换为”框中输入补全后的字符或模式。
  4. 点击“全部替换”。

三、使用自定义格式

自定义格式允许你在不改变单元格内容的情况下显示特定的格式。这对于补全不全的数字非常有用。

1、设置自定义格式

你可以通过设置自定义格式来补全不全的数字,而不改变单元格的实际内容。

步骤:

  1. 选中要格式化的单元格或单元格范围。
  2. 按下Ctrl + 1打开单元格格式对话框。
  3. 选择“自定义”分类。
  4. 在“类型”框中输入所需的格式,例如“00000”。
  5. 点击“确定”。

四、使用公式结合方法

在某些情况下,你可能需要结合多种方法来补全不全的数字。以下是一个结合文本函数和查找替换功能的示例。

1、结合使用IF、LEN和&运算符

你可以使用IF、LEN和&运算符来创建一个灵活的公式,根据数字长度自动补全。

示例:

=IF(LEN(A1) < 5, REPT("0", 5 - LEN(A1)) & A1, A1)

这将根据A1单元格中数字的长度,自动在前面补零,使其成为五位数。

五、批量处理不全数字

如果你有一大批不全的数字需要处理,可以使用Excel的批量操作功能,如拖动填充柄或使用宏。

1、使用填充柄

你可以通过拖动填充柄将公式应用于整个列或行,以批量处理不全的数字。

步骤:

  1. 输入公式到第一个单元格,例如B1。
  2. 选中B1单元格。
  3. 拖动填充柄(单元格右下角的小方块)到需要处理的单元格范围。

2、使用宏

如果你经常需要处理不全的数字,可以编写一个宏来自动执行这些操作。

示例代码:

Sub AddLeadingZeros()

Dim rng As Range

Dim cell As Range

Set rng = Selection

For Each cell In rng

If IsNumeric(cell.Value) Then

cell.Value = Format(cell.Value, "00000")

End If

Next cell

End Sub

这段宏代码会将选定范围内的数字补全为五位数,不足的部分用零补全。

六、实际应用案例

为了更好地理解上述方法,以下是几个实际应用案例。

1、处理电话号码

假设你有一列电话号码,需要补全区号或前导零。

示例:

=IF(LEN(A1) < 10, REPT("0", 10 - LEN(A1)) & A1, A1)

这将根据电话号码的长度,自动在前面补零,使其成为十位数。

2、处理员工编号

假设你有一列员工编号,需要补全到固定的长度。

示例:

=TEXT(A1, "00000")

这将把A1单元格中的员工编号格式化为五位数,不足的部分用零补全。

七、总结

在Excel表格中补全不全的数字有多种方法,包括使用文本函数、查找和替换功能、自定义格式、结合公式的方法以及批量处理等。文本函数如TEXT、RIGHT、LEFT等是最常见且功能强大的方法,可以精确地控制数字的格式。通过学习和应用这些方法,你可以高效地处理和补全不全的数字,提升工作效率和数据的准确性。

相关问答FAQs:

1. 为什么我的Excel表中的数字会不全?
Excel表中的数字不全可能是由于多种原因导致的,例如数据导入错误、格式设置问题或者计算公式错误等。

2. 如何判断Excel表中的数字是否不全?
要判断Excel表中的数字是否不全,可以通过筛选、排序或者使用COUNT函数来检查单元格中是否存在空值或者错误值。

3. 怎样在Excel表中将不全的数字补回来?
要将Excel表中的不全的数字补回来,可以使用以下方法:

  • 手动输入:找到缺失数字的位置,手动输入正确的数值。
  • 使用自动填充功能:在已有数字的上方或下方输入正确的数值,然后用鼠标拖动填充手柄将其拖至缺失数字的位置,Excel会自动填充缺失的数字。
  • 使用公式:如果缺失的数字可以通过其他单元格的数值计算得出,可以使用相应的计算公式来填充缺失数字的单元格。
  • 使用数据分析工具:如果Excel表中的数据量较大,可以使用数据分析工具来自动填充缺失数字,例如使用VLOOKUP函数或者数据透视表功能。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4285471

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部